Travis Kelce Pulls Out of Pro Bowl 2026, Dalton Kincaid Named Replacement

Travis Kelce is not going to the 2026 Pro Bowl, after all.

The 36-year-old Kansas City Chiefs player is pulling out of the game, which will take place on February 3.

The news comes about a month after his team was eliminated from Super Bowl contention while playing the Las Vegas Raiders.

Instead, Buffalo Bills player Dalton Kincaid will take his place, per the team’s press release.

“Bills tight end Dalton Kincaid has been named to the 2026 Pro Bowl. Kincaid will replace Chiefs tight end Travis Kelce. This marks Kincaid‘s first Pro Bowl appearance,” the Bills said.

He hasn’t yet issued a statement or explained why he’s now pulling out of the game, which is not a requirement of NFL players.

Travis Kelce is also fueling speculation that he could come back to the Kansas City Chiefs for another season after retirement questions have loomed.
